Indian Foreign Secretary Kwaatra visiting Nepal

blog

By A Staff Reporter,Kathmandu, Feb. 11: Vinay Mohan Kwatra, Indian’s Foreign Secreatry, is arriving in Nepal on a two-day official visit on February 13.

According to the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MoFA), Kwatra is arriving in Nepal at the cordial invitation of Nepal’s Foreign Secretary Bharat Raj Paudyal.

Issuing a press statement on Friday, the MoFA informed that the foreign secretaries will be discussing bilateral cooperation, such as connectivity, power trade, agriculture, health, and culture. 

The MoFA also informed that the visit was a continuation of the regular exchange of visits between the two neighbours. The visit is expected to further enhance and deepen Nepal-India ties.

Indian Foreign Secretary Kwatra will return home on February 14.
